Autumn design inspiration - magic mushrooms

The changing of the seasons is in full swing now in the UK - with falling leaves and brilliant autumn colours everywhere you turn. While I can’t say I love the shorter days and cooler temperatures, it is a great season to search for design inspiration in the natural world.

Mushrooms have long been one of my favourite subjects to draw and create designs from - I just love the unusual, ambiguous shapes you can create from them, as well as the fact that there is so much variety in the different mushroom types you can find. I was thrilled to discover that this year, apparently I wasn’t the only one, as it seems like mushrooms are popping up left, right and centre on every print trend forecasting blog or website I look at. Great, now I had an excuse to make even more mushroom-inspired designs of my own!

On a weekend away in the countryside a few weeks ago, I spent some time in the woods searching for mushrooms and taking photos. I was really pleased with the results:

Design Inspiration - Photographs of Mushrooms

The photos provided inspiration for lots and lots of mushroom sketches…

Sketches of Mushrooms - Pattern Designs in Progress

I am currently working on turning these sketches into colourful, graphic patterns. Here is a sneak peek of some of the mushroom-inspired prints I have created so far. I could see these looking great on quirky stationery, gift or home accessories products - what do you think?
